Within the publishing sector, one of the widest book genres is literary fiction. Literary fiction is sometimes difficult to define, especially since there are many different types of literary fiction books that have actually been written over the years. Broadly-speaking, literary fiction describes a classification of books which prioritises thematic exploration, figurative language, character development and style. If you are keen to learn how to write literary fiction, the very first thing to do is consider what message you want to send out. Ask yourself what matters to you and what you want readers to get out of the book. For example, a lot of literary fiction books explore common concepts about the human more info condition, such as love, loss, identity and morality, and offer commentary on important social concerns. Ultimately, your novel will certainly hold far more meaning if it is written from a place of authenticity, which is why it is a good idea to utilize inspiration from your very own real-life experiences.

Whilst there is a lot of variety amongst these novels, one basic quality which they all share is the quality of writing. For example, literary fiction commonly features carefully crafted prose that is both beautiful, poetic and deliberate. Every single sentence is attentively crafted using a range of creative writing strategies, like allegory, imagery and symbolism. A few of the most iconic literature quotes originate from literary fiction novels, which is why it is so important for aspiring writers to consider the influence of the prose on the reader and exactly how it contributes to the meaning of the story. Since every author has their own flair and style of writing, it might take some experimentation until you discover one which resonates with you and works well for your very own story.
